As we welcome you back for a new school year, we recognize that the well-being of your family remains top of mind. While we’re planning for a year of increased normalcy for our learning community, we recognize that COVID-19 is still with us and will continue to impact how we learn and congregate. 


We will have layers of virus prevention strategies in place to help keep everyone safe, including:

 

  • at-home COVID tests available in school clinics (coming soon);
  • masks and hand sanitizer for anyone who requests them;
  • mobile air-cleaning units for large gathering areas like libraries and cafeterias (coming soon);
  • new air-cleaning filters on each school bus; and 
  • a vigilant custodial staff that will continue to sanitize and disinfect our buildings.


That said, the most important element in preventing the spread of any virus is you. Please keep your children at home for the recommended time if they are sick.  


SCS will follow the latest guidance from the Virginia Department of Health to respond to COVID-19 this school year. Should community transmission of the virus increase, we have the ability to boost our health mitigation efforts to manage the spread in our schools.

Cell Phone Restrictions, New Vaping Consequences this Year

Two office folders with text new rules

To help maintain a healthy and safe learning environment in our schools, we’ve made some updates to our Student Handbook & Code of Conduct. The most significant include:


  • restrictions on student use of cell phones/electronic devices;
  • tougher consequences for vaping; and
  • the reinstatement of Poor School Standing for students who violate the SCS Student Code of Conduct (loss of privileges to participate in extracurricular activities, including athletics).
